Economic reforms of the late 20th and early 21st centuries, including the development of tourism, have strengthened Laos's economy, gradually shrinking the country's debt and diminishing its dependence on international aid. Since starting the economic reform process in 1986 under the New Economic Mechanism "NEM" the Lao economy has shifted from a centralized, planned economy towards an open, liberalized market-oriented system.
